Go to PKFirearms and buy a post ban upper of your choice (w/out BCG)
http://www.pkfirearms.com/store/get_items.aspx?type=0&term=123
The Bushmaster barreled A2 would run you $390 w/out the bolt carrier group. I’d recommend a flat top, but that’s your decision.
Get a complete lower locally, or if not locally, find one online. They’ll run anywhere from $230 or so for a DPMS (PK has those also, but shop around) on up. You can get a quality complete lower from Stag or RRA for less than $300 for sure. I’d recommend a Stag just because they seem to be well made and have a mil spec extension tube.
Snap the two pieces together and you’re done, for around $700. Add an LMT BCG from Bravo Company or Global Tactical, etc, for $130, and you’re under $900.
There are lots of options. You are limited, however, because of the post-ban thing so most top tiered guns (LMT, Colt) probably are not going to be doable. The Stag Arms you can get locally for $800 you talked about actually doesn’t sound too bad, if you want a complete Stag. Good luck.
